The Science Behind Morning Meditation

Recent research highlights the profound impact of morning meditation on brain function. Neuroimaging studies show that regular practice can strengthen areas linked to emotional regulation and stress response.

When you meditate, your brain releases neurotransmitters like serotonin and dopamine. These chemicals enhance mood and promote feelings of well-being.

Additionally, morning sessions set a positive tone for the day ahead. They create mental clarity, which can improve decision-making skills throughout daily activities.

Studies suggest that even short bursts of meditation can lead to measurable changes in mindfulness levels, making it easier to navigate challenges as they arise.

This suggests that starting your day with focused breathing and intention not only calms the mind but also prepares it for whatever lies ahead.

How to Incorporate Morning Meditation into Your Routine

To weave morning meditation into your daily life, start small. Set aside just five minutes each day to focus on your breath. This brief time commitment makes it less daunting and easier to maintain.

Choose a comfortable spot in your home where you can sit quietly. Whether it’s a cozy corner or even outdoors, find a place that feels calming.

Establishing consistency is key. Try meditating at the same time every day, like right after you wake up or before breakfast. Connecting this practice with an existing habit helps reinforce it.

Consider using guided meditation apps for added structure. They offer various lengths and styles to suit your preferences, making it more accessible.

Be patient with yourself as you develop this new routine. Each session may feel different—embrace whatever comes up without judgment.

Mindful Breathing Techniques for Beginners

Mindful breathing is a simple yet powerful practice that can transform your morning meditation. For beginners, starting with basic techniques is key to building confidence.

Begin by finding a comfortable seated position. Allow your hands to rest gently on your knees or in your lap. Close your eyes softly and take a deep breath in through your nose, filling your lungs completely.

Hold for a moment before slowly exhaling through your mouth. Focus solely on the breath moving in and out of you. If thoughts arise, acknowledge them without judgment and bring attention back to the rhythm of breathing.

You can also try counting breaths. Inhale deeply for four counts, hold for four counts, then exhale for six counts. This method helps anchor the mind while cultivating awareness.

As you practice regularly, you’ll find it easier to stay present during each session, enhancing both clarity and calmness throughout the day.

Other Benefits of Morning Meditation (Improved Focus, Reduced Stress)

Morning meditation offers a treasure trove of benefits that extend far beyond just inner peace. One notable advantage is improved focus. Starting your day with quiet mindfulness can sharpen your concentration, allowing you to tackle tasks with clarity and purpose.

As you sit in stillness, the chaos of daily life begins to fade away. This not only enhances attention but also fosters creativity. Ideas often flow more freely when the mind is calm and centered.

Reduced stress is another significant benefit. Regular morning practice helps regulate cortisol levels, which means fewer anxiety spikes throughout the day. By establishing a serene mental state early on, you’re better equipped to handle challenges as they arise.

Making time for this practice can transform how you experience each moment—enabling a smoother transition through life’s ups and downs while cultivating resilience along the way.
